pyqt5如何设置控件透明


本文摘自php中文网,作者醉折花枝作酒筹,侵删。

pyqt5设置控件透明方法:首先使用QGraphicsOpacityEffect类设置图形元素的透明效果;然后使用“元素名称.setOpacity(透明值)”设置元素的透明度,参数值在0和“1.0”之间即可。

本教程操作环境:windows7系统、CSS3&&HTML5版、Dell G3电脑。

PyQT设置控件透明度

PyQT5给控件设置Opacity,方法:QGraphicsOpacityEffect

下面这段示例代码中,myshow是一个QPushButton,给其设置透明度的方法如下:

1

2

3

4

op = QtWidgets.QGraphicsOpacityEffect()

op.setOpacity(0.5)

myshow.setGraphicsEffect(op)

myshow.setAutoFillBackground(True)

阅读剩余部分

相关阅读 >>

Python1-100怎样偶数求和?

Python的调试;print()和断言(实例解析二)

Python新手入门之环境安装

Python如何打印99乘法表

Python如何使用learning_curve

Python 怎么用for重复(循环)

Python分段函数如何编写?

django 安装

Python中怎么连写两个print语句

利用Python如何爬取js里面的内容

更多相关阅读请进入《Python》频道 >>




打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...